What is Astral Terra?

Astral Terra features beautiful smooth voxel worlds that are generated on the fly and are completely editable. Pick out a piece of land and build your home… then get ready to defend it because the planes of Astral Terra are inhabited by countless strange and wonderful creatures. Some are friendly – most are not. Gather resources for crafting and building, journey the planes to find lost temples and libraries full of knowledge and power (scrolls and tomes) or just explore for the sake of discovery. From character progression with abilities and powers, to the terrains and the environments, everything is procedural and editable! Shape your world and your character the way YOU want them to be! Feel free to invite friends to help, Astral Terra allows the player to host their game online as well!
